Abstract
Usage of microalloyed steels enables methods of thermomechanical processing on die forging. These resources are able to obtain components with high yield strength while reducing production costs. This thesis deals with the possibility of using controlled forging of die forging from microalloyed steel 20MnV6.The influence of temperature and process conditions on the final structure of the component is closely monitored. The part of this project is also comparing industrial testing with FEM numerical simulation of deformation and cooling process. Setting the appropriate boundary conditions is essential to achieve the same results of FEM mathematical modeling and industrial experiments. The results are further verified by measuring temperatures at different times of the process and comparing with forging microstructures. Proposed methods of thermomechanical processing are evaluated on the basis of achieved mechanical properties.
